Cookies and tracking
This site places no cookies and contains no analytics, advertising or social media trackers. Fonts and styles are served from our own server, so visiting a page sends no request to any external party and builds no profile of you.
Server logs
Our web server keeps standard access logs. These record the IP address of the visiting device, the time of the request, the page requested and the browser’s user agent string. We use these logs only to keep the site running securely and to diagnose technical problems. The legal basis is our legitimate interest in the security and availability of the website. Logs are retained for a limited period and then deleted, and they are not combined with any other data or used to identify individual visitors.

Donations
Donations reach us by bank transfer. The details of a transfer are processed by our bank and appear in our accounts, where we are required to retain them for the statutory period under Dutch tax and accounting law. There is no payment provider involved and no donation form on this site, so no payment details are ever entered here or passed to a third party.
If you enter into a periodic gift agreement with us, we hold a signed copy containing your name, address, date of birth and citizen service number (BSN) — the details the Belastingdienst requires on that form. We use it for no other purpose, keep it for as long as the agreement runs plus the statutory retention period, and share it with nobody except the tax authority if they ask for it.

Your rights
Under the General Data Protection Regulation you have the right to ask what personal data we hold about you, to have it corrected or erased, to restrict or object to its processing, and to receive it in a portable form. Write to info@united-academics.org and we will respond within one month. If you believe we are handling your data improperly, you are entitled to complain to the Dutch data protection authority, the Autoriteit Persoonsgegevens.
